Question & AnswerQ&A (EXECUTIVE ORDER NO. 204)
The Committee is composed of the Secretary of the Department of the Interior and Local Government (Chairman), Chief Executive Officer of the Housing and Land Use Regulatory Board (Co-Chairman), Director General of the National Economic and Development Authority, and the Secretaries of the Departments of Agriculture, Agrarian Reform, Environment and Natural Resources, Tourism, Trade and Industry, Transportation and Communications, and Budget and Management.
The Committee's main functions include providing technical assistance to LGUs in preparing and approving their CLUPs, ensuring CLUPs are consistent with the Medium-Term Philippine Development Plan and other national policies, organizing Local Planning Teams, and preparing necessary implementing guidelines.
Local Planning Teams, composed of city/municipal development staff, are responsible for the actual preparation of the Comprehensive Land Use Plans (CLUPs) of their respective LGUs.
The Department of the Interior and Local Government (DILG) and the Housing and Land Use Regulatory Board (HLURB) are tasked to provide secretariat support to the Committee and its Technical Working Groups.
The Technical Working Groups may be created at the national or regional level as necessary to assist in the performance of the Committee's functions.
The Department of Budget and Management (DBM) is directed to identify sources of funding for the operations and activities of the Committee.
The Committee must prepare monthly reports to the President, through the Presidential Management Staff, detailing the status of its activities.
All issuances, orders, rules and regulations or parts thereof which are inconsistent with Executive Order No. 204 are repealed or modified accordingly.
Executive Order No. 204 took effect immediately upon its issuance on January 20, 2000.
